too much brake dust?

I've noticed an increasing problem with brake dust on my 2001 Dak. Even after having new front rotors fitted, the dust still builds up fast on the front wheels. Seems to be happening on the back tires too - had the truck in for a slight 'feel' problem when braking, they said the back brakes were dirty, cleaned them out, the slight shudder vanished - and came back after a couple of months.

Truck still has the original brake pads, but I didn't notice this problem until about a year ago. Seems to be getting worse, tho that could just be my perception.

Is this something I should look into, or do I just need to make sure I keep lots of wheel cleaner on hand?

The brake dust is probably normal. It accumulates pretty fast. The semi-metallic brake pads give off a black brake dust while the old asbestos pads gave off a white dust which wasn't as noticeable. A good coat of wax on the wheels makes 'em easier to rinse off. Most of the wheel cleaners are pretty harsh so I would just use your normal car wash water and elbow grease.

I put ceramic brake pads on my 02 Dakota Quad Cab.

The brake dust is only about a 1/3 of what it use to be.

Use Wagnor Thermo-Quiet brake pads.This will take care of your dust and any other annoying brake noise.They cost abit more than your average pads/shoes but worth it.Might want to have the rotors turned/resurfaced as well.
